inCharge® XL 30cm / 1ft packs desktop-grade performance into a compact, travel-friendly cable for daily use.
⚡️ 100W Fast Charging & 480 Mbps Data
Power laptops and devices at full speed via PD 3.0.
🧩 Universal Compatibility
USB-C to C with Lightning, Micro USB, and USB-A adapters.
🪶 Strong Braided Cable
Custom nylon braiding and reinforced joints for superior resistance.
🛡️ Metal Connectors with Tied Cap
Premium metal shells, protected by the silicone cap when not in use.
🎒 Keyring size
The perfect length for connecting a phone to a power bank or transferring data to and from an SSD on the go.
inCharge® XL has 6 different charging combinations that can virtually charge any device from any power source. It allows data transfer and ultra fast charging up to 100W and Apple's Fast Charging up to 27W.
Whether you need to fast charge your iPhone, iPad, Android device, laptop, or any other portable device, the multi cable inCharge® XL has got you covered.
